James Guida has contributed essays and reviews on cultural topics to The New Yorker online, The NYRB Daily, Meanjin, Orion, n+1, Tin House, Yale Review, and various other publications. A book of aphorisms, ‘Marbles’, came out in 2009 and was listed by John Freeman as one of the 10 best books of that year. He is the recipient of a Fellowship in Nonfiction Literature from the New York Foundation for the Arts.
While for a time based in New York, he now lives in Australia.
